It is beyond the scope of this article to cover every possible combination of household situations, but here is a general format for a traditionally worded invitation, with some typical choices italicized and explained in adjacent notes: Note that complete given names and middle names are used (no nicknames!), and nothing is shortened other than titles like Mr - wedding invitation calligrapher., Mrs., Dr.

The bride's name is listed prior to the groom's, the groom has a title (Mr.) but the bride does not. The British spelling of the word "honour" is utilized for a church ceremony - wedding invitation stores near me. State names, years, dates and times are all composed out fully, and note that "half after 4 o'clock" is utilized rather than "four-thirty." Commas are utilized just to separate the day and date, and the city and state.

The RSVP due date on your reaction card should be one month before your wedding date, so that you have enough time to identify seating plans, then have escort cards and place cards printed. Here is an example of a standard reaction card: The favour of a reply is asked for prior to the twenty-sixth of AugustM will attendM will be unable to participate in Note the English spelling of the word "favour." Action cards need to never request for the number of guests coming to the weddinginstead, the specific names of visitors who are being welcomed are suggested on your envelope( s), and those guests who can concern the wedding will so suggest by writing their names in the appropriate blank on the card.

Many couples drop the traditional "M" in front of the blank line, so visitors can compose their names more delicately. boarding pass wedding invitation. A pre-addressed, stamped envelope accompanies the more conventional kind of reaction card, but some modern versions are developed as a postcard, with the address and stamp placed on the back side of the card.

Due to the fact that a directions card is a reasonably current development, there are no strict rules concerning its format. You can provide the info either in the kind of specific composed directions, or additionally you can supply an illustrated map.

Depending upon your specific scenarios, you might be required to provide any or all of the following type of information: Valet parkingIf this is being provided, it must be indicated instantly following the driving instructions. Group transport arrangements you have produced your guestsIndicate where and when your guests need to fulfill to take the transport, and in setting a departure time, permit an extra 15 minutes to ensure an on-time arrival.

Childcare plans that you have madeA terrific method to motivate visitors with children to attend, while keeping the kids from crashing your celebration, if that's your choice. Suitable clothes for the weddingFor example, "black tie" for an official wedding event, or "garden shoes recommended" for an outside wedding where you do not desire the women aerating the lawn with spiked heels.

Other things to doIf it's a location wedding event, you may desire to provide details on area destinations. The hosts of the wedding event need to be listed here. This can be the bride's moms and dads, the groom's moms and dads, both, or neither. For more casual wording, the parent's first and last names can be listed instead of utilizing titles. For instance: Cheryl and William Lewis (the woman's name is listed first, as the man's first name must not be separated from his last name).
